Oncogene products detectable immunocytochemically in neoplastic hemopoietic cells for which no clinical applications have been defined
Oncogene . | Genetic abnormality . | Protein product(s) . | Localization in normal tissue . | Studies of neoplastic hemopoietic cells . |
---|---|---|---|---|
c-MYC | Fuses to Ig genes in t(8;14), t(2;8), and t(8;22) | MYC protein dimerizes with MAX and binds to DNA | Widely distributed283-285 | Widely expressed in hemopoietic neoplasms; correlation with tumor grade in lymphoma claimed283 286 but not confirmed |
BCR andABL | t(9;22) creates a hybrid gene | ABL:nuclear kinase; BCR: DNA-binding protein with kinase domain | ABL: present in many cell types, ? nuclear, ? cytoplasmic287-289; BCR: in cytoplasm of many cells290,291 | Several antibody-based studies of BCR-ABL,264,265 288-290 but no diagnostic applications |
MLL (HRX) | A variety of translocations fuse MLL to other genes | DNA-binding protein, homologous to trithorax in Drosophila | Ubiquitous nuclear expression with tendency to localize to small dotlike structures292 | Chimeric proteins do not differ in immunocytochemical staining from wild-type MLL (HRX)292 |
E2A | E2A fuses to PBX and HLF in t(1;19) and t(17;19), respectively | Transcription factors | Limited data | Reported that antibodies specific for E2A-PBX junction can be used in diagnosis of leukemia,268 293 but no subsequent studies |
